Individually insured pharmacists accounted for 93.8% of closed claims. Wrong drug (43.8%) and wrong dose (31.5%) claims together represented 75.3% of all the closed claims in the study sample. Failure to identify overdosing encompassed only 3.1% of all the closed claims in the analysis.What you pay for professional liability insurance will vary by product, limits chosen and risk class or hazard group of your business. Your financial or career security is not worth the risk!May 13, 2023 · As we know from above, a pharmacy may need several types of insurance coverage. The more policies they have, the more they have to pay. The most popular insurance policy that all pharmacies have is general liability insurance. The average cost of a general liability insurance policy for pharmacies is $78 per month, or $936 per year.

Professional liability insurance helps cover claims of negligent acts, errors or omissions in the services you provide to a customer. Your professional liability insurance cost can depend on factors like your coverage limits, years in business and claims history. This coverage is also known as errors and omissions insurance.
